In '12 all we heard about how great the new genetics handled the "drought" in northern Iowa with yield reports in the 180s and at the same time they ignored the fact that those same hybrids were being risked under in Missouri and other areas.



That was likely referring to NE Iowa. The northeast 3 counties in Iowa got periodic rains starting in July, and had a few inches by the end of August. Still below average rainfall by a long shot, but enough to lower the stress compared to the rest of the state.
